Eileen Scahill

Manager Business Legal Affairs at Twitch - San Francisco, California, US

Eileen Scahill's Colleagues at Twitch
Christopher Best

Senior Software Engineer & Technical Lead L6

Contact Christopher Best

Jordan Potter

Senior Software Engineer

Contact Jordan Potter

Michael Brancato

Sr. Esports Product Manager

Contact Michael Brancato

Albert Ho

Engineering - Twitch Video and Amazon IVS

Contact Albert Ho

View All Eileen Scahill's Colleagues
Eileen Scahill's Contact Details
HQ
415-808-0802
Location
Greater Los Angeles Area
Company
Twitch
Eileen Scahill's Company Details
Twitch logo, Twitch contact details

Twitch

San Francisco, California, US • 15586 Employees
Internet

Twitch is where thousands of communities come together for whatever, every day. Together for streamers. Together for games we love. Together for each other.

Live Streaming Gaming Online Streaming Video Streaming Esports User-Generated Content Live Video Production
Details about Twitch
Frequently Asked Questions about Eileen Scahill
Eileen Scahill currently works for Twitch.
Eileen Scahill's role at Twitch is Manager Business Legal Affairs.
Eileen Scahill's email address is ***@twitch.tv. To view Eileen Scahill's full email address, please signup to ConnectPlex.
Eileen Scahill works in the Internet industry.
Eileen Scahill's colleagues at Twitch are Sean Sullivan, Christopher Best, Andrew Millman, Jordan Potter, Michael Brancato, Albert Ho, Evan Freitas and others.
Eileen Scahill's phone number is 415-808-0802
See more information about Eileen Scahill